1986 Fleer Basketball Michael Jordan #57 Rookie Card

The 1986 Fleer Basketball set has arguably become THE most sought after of all time for basketball fans. It’s got the iconic retro card design, and each pack had bubblegum inside! Not only that, but it’s stacked with Hall of Famers including MJ, Barkley, Olajuwon, Larry Bird, and Magic Johnson. These are all valuable in their own right, but the Michael Jordan #57 Rookie Cards steals the show.

First, the photo looks awesome as MJ is doing his signature tongue blob and soaring to the rim for an epic dunk. You’ve also got the retro Chicago Bulls kit, and the fact that this is his rookie card – historically, rookie cards are THE most valuable of any superstar, let alone for MJ who in 1986 got Rookie of the Year and was voted to the All-Star team – the man averaged 28.2pts, 6.5rbds, 5.9asts, and 2.4 steals IN HIS ROOKIE SEASON!

Now, PSA-8 versions of this card go for around $35,000. BUT, the PSA-10 versions are incredibly scarce and fetch millions, with the highest sale of all time being $2.7 million.

2003 Upper Deck Ultimate Collection Autographed Logoman

Back in 2003, Upper Deck released its Ultimate Collection which featured a range of 1-of-1’s (meaning there’s only ONE print of each card) from NBA superstars including MJ, Kobe, and LeBron. Of course the Michael Jordan card was worth the most, with reports of it selling for over $2 million.

There were numerous factors that contributed to the value of this card. Firstly, the scarcity– there’s literally only ONE. Secondly, these cards featured ACTUAL NBA logo patches from the player’s jersey, and an autograph. This instantly sky-rockets the value. Lastly, the autograph was actually ink-on-card, meaning MJ held and signed the actual card itself – it’s not a replica or print autograph.

1997 Precious Metal Gems Metal Universe Green & Red

This was an interesting set from SkyBox where each player had only 100 cards per run – 10 of which had a green foil background, while the other 90 featured a red foil background. Needless to say, the scarcity of these cards and the fact that there’s only 100 make them incredibly valuable.

Of course, the Green Michael Jordan versions are the most sought after, and their value can fluctuate widely because of the reported poor quality of the green foil background – many lower-graded cards have parts of the foil flaking. This is why higher-value options in near mint condition have sold for over $2 million because they are incredibly difficult to come by.

1984 Star Company Basketball Michael Jordan True Rookie

Many people consider THIS card to be Jordan’s actual rookie card and NOT the 1986 Fleer Card as it was printed during his inaugural 1984-85 season. So in terms of historical significance, it was printed BEFORE the legendary Fleer cards which came at least a year later. Like the Fleer cards though, this rookie card had a print run of just 3,000 which means they are insanely scarce.

Add into that the fact that the borders of these cards are typically incredibly fragile, and it’s easy to see why PSA-9+ versions have sold for over $380,000. In terms of artwork, the card itself looks pretty cool as it shows MJ grabbing a rebound in an NBA game, plus it features the iconic Chicago Bulls logo and team-colored border.

How we ranked these cards

When it comes to the most valuable Michael Jordan cards of all time, it’s not just about the selling price. We also consider other factors including:

  • Scarcity: The general rule for all of the best card breaks and collectables here is that a higher scarcity means a higher value. Fewer cards in circulation mean they are more difficult to find and thus people charge a premium.
  • Historical Significance: As we stated, for sports trading cards, rookie cards are usually THE most valuable for a superstar. Rookie cards mark the beginning – where the legendary greatness of Michael Jordan started. These even trump things like cards from MVP or Finals MVP years.
  • Additional features: As seen with the Upper Deck MJ card, people will often pay a premium if the card has extras such as a piece of the player’s jersey that they actually wore in an NBA game, or their autograph.

Top tips for true Michael Jordan collectors

We aren’t going to lie, unless you are a millionaire, creating a standout Michael Jordan basketball card collection is difficult– the cards are just incredibly valuable and highly sought after. However, there are some simple tips to get started with this lofty task:

🏀 Don’t forget about the Wizards

If you want to at least own a piece of MJ history, his cards from his Washington Wizards stint are much more accessible and you can often pick up deals. Yes, they are not as desirable as his Chicago cards, BUT, if you are a true MJ fan you will still appreciate this era.

✨ Start off small

To get your collection started, it could also be a great idea to look at some of the other popular sets that contained cheaper MJ cards such as the 1990 Hoops set, the 1991 Skybox set, and the 1993-94 Upper Deck Stylights card.

💰 Are any MJ Washington Wizards cards valuable?

Nowhere NEAR as valuable as his Chicago cards. Many people see Jordan’s years with the Wizards as a footnote in his career, and therefore, the top MJ Wizards cards have typically only sold for $3,000 max – they simply aren’t as valuable or desirable.

💎 What is the most expensive Michael Jordan card in the world?

Right now, it’s the 1986 Fleer Michael Jordan Rookie Card. This card is like the grail of grails and rightfully deserving of its $2.7 million price tag when in mint PSA-10 condition.
